This book was released on 1996 with total page 260 pages. Available in PDF, EPUB and Kindle. Book excerpt: Où en sont l'emploi, le chômage et les revenus ? Les informations disponibles sont nombreuses et elles donnent lieu à des lectures et à des propositions souvent contradictoires. D'où l'intérêt d'une synthèse de la situation française, dans une perspective de long terme et comparée à celle des principaux pays industriels. C'est l'objectif de ce premier rapport annuel du Conseil supérieur de l'emploi, des revenus et des coûts. On y trouvera une analyse des conditions de la croissance (progrès technique, concurrence internationale, taux d'intérêt, salaires, transferts sociaux) et du fonctionnement du marché du travail. Les principaux chiffres sur l'emploi, le chômage et les revenus sont présentés clairement. Les inégalités d'emploi et de revenu sont analysées en profondeur. Ce rapport se fonde sur les travaux des principales administrations concernées (INSEE, ministère du Travail et des affaires sociales) et d'équipes de chercheurs.

Book excerpt: This paper presents a survey of the evidence and debate on the social determinants of productivity in the context of the Canadian productivity debate. The purpose of the paper is to try to make sense of the seemingly contradictory pieces of theory and evidence linking social policy to economic growth. Essentially the paper looks at 4 areas of research: the growth and inequality debate; the small but growing literature on the policy determinants of economic growth; an examination of 2 specific social policies (education and health); the literature on major technological change, wage inequality and the new economy. To provide the context for this discussion, the paper also includes some background material on economic growth, productivity, and social policy in OECD countries.

Book excerpt: ""A thoughtful assessment of socioeconomic needs and influences, observing the necessity for benefits as well as the lessons of experience offered by various nations""--Library Bookwatch Over the last two decades, aging populations, changing family structures, market forces of globalization, strains of immigration, and political and ideological realignments have joined to create powerful pressures that are reshaping the design and philosophy of social welfare policies. Changing Patterns of Social Protection analyzes emerging patterns of social welfare and the implications of these trends for the future of social protection to vulnerable groups in France, Germany, Italy, The Netherlands, New Zealand, Sweden, United Kingdom, and the United States. Examining central policy trends in these countries, contributors explore current reforms of mainline programs: old age pensions, disability and unemployment insurance, family assistance, health care, and social services. The findings highlight how modern dynamics of social protection are manifest through reforms that include diverse social and economic incentives, changing benefit structures, a wide range of work-oriented measures, the resurgence of private activity, and current approaches to targeting benefits. Assessments of the socioeconomic influences that have precipitated these reforms reveal a broad range of common factors as well as country-specific influences such as the clientelistic approach to welfare in Italy, the complexities of reunification in Germany, and the ""Dutch disease"" of explosive claims for disability benefits. Changing Patterns of Social Protection offers insights into the issues raised by these policy reforms and their possible effects. By clarifying alternative policy designs this work affords a fresh perspective on how to think about the changing structure and function of social welfare arrangements in modern society.
